The theory was first proposed in 1992 by Dennis\u2019 late brother Terence McKenna, 20th century ethnobotanist and psychedelic bard (1946-2000) in his 1992 book Food of the Gods. Emerging from conversations between the two brothers, the theory proposes that the consumption of psilocybian fungi played a crucial role in the evolution of consciousness and the development of the human mind, self-reflection, language, and culture, catalyzing the rapid evolution of early hominid species into modern Homo sapiens over a relatively short evolutionary span of some two million years. This accelerated evolution was characterized by an exponential expansion in the size and complexity of the human brain, and this is reflected in the fossil record. This has been characterized as the \u2018stoned ape hypothesis\u2019 by its critics but the hypothesis is deserving of a somewhat more considered examination, particularly in light of new data that were unknown to science in 1992 when the hypothesis was first proposed. With the re-emergence of psychedelics in mainstream culture and the wider dissemination of the theory into the social media meme sphere, how does it stand 30 years on? What new hypotheses and perspectives have developed from the theory with the increase of psilocybin research?
